Buses can be serial or parallel, synchronous or asynchronous. Synchronous means in time order while asynchronous means no time order. Do not confuse this clock with the 4phase clock inside the cpu, these are 2 different clocks and they have nothing to do with each other. The short answer is that 3phase ac generators are the workhorse of the power generation arena. With no extra bits or gaps to introduce at the sending end and remove at the receiving end, and, by extension, with fewer bits to move across the link, synchronous transmission is faster than asynchronous transmission of data from one.
For ibm bpm business process definitions bpds that require access to synchronous services, the ibm bpm user can simply define the interface input and output business objects and export that definition to ibm ib for implementation. An asynchronous operation is nonblocking and only initiates the operation. In synchronous mode, a separate clock signal is transmitted with the data. It is also referred to as synchronous on asynchronous synconasync because the underlying biztalk server architecture is asynchronous for scalability reasons. Any process consisting of multiple tasks where the tasks must be executed in sequence, but one must be executed on another machine fetch andor update data, get a stock quote from financial service, etc. How to connect two routers on one home network using a lan cable stock router netgeartplink duration. Synchronous is preferred over asynchronous in many real world applications. Another asynchronous bus requires 40 ns per handshake.
Apr 16, 2016 there are many differences between synchronous and asynchronous transmission. Separation of synchronous and asynchronous communication. Synchronous mode asynchronous transmission is used only when the rate at which characters generated is unknown or the transmission data rate is too low. Bus architectures lizy kurian john electrical and computer engineering department, the university of texas as austin keywords. Integrating ibm business process manager standard with.
The usart receiver thus has to determine when to sample the data on the bus. Interfaces exposed as rest services can be generated with the support for synchronous interaction pattern only. Difference between synchronous and asynchronous transmission. Both are primarily delivered online, accessible via online course modules from your own computer or laptop. An asynchronous bus does not rely on clock signals. Zbt was designed to target networking applications which can benefit from elimination of wait states during write read transitions. Algorithms for synchronous and asynchronous transition models have been proposed and their corresponding computational properties have been analyzed. An alternative scheme for controlling data transfers on the bus is based on the use of a handshake. There are basically three different modes of data transfer in micro controllers. Synchronous and asynchronous electromechanicalsystems dr. Synchronous vs asynchronous learning refers to different types of online courses and degree programs. Detection and correction asynchronous data transmitted on character at a time 5 to 8 bits timing only needs maintaining within each.
Ibm integration bus v9 ibm ib has new functionality to facilitate integration with ibm business process manager standard ibm bpm. How to connect two routers on one home network using a lan cable stock router netgeartplink. Start and stop bit are required to establish communication of each character. A responding device indicates the completion of this transfer by activating an acknowledge signal. An alternative scheme for controlling data transfers on the bus is based on the use. In this timing diagram, the master first places slaves address in the address bus and read signal. Ac synchronous generators why do we study ac synchronous generators. Asynchronous and synchronous transmission synchronization. Dialog or batch process is released after import is started in asynchronous transport. Both synchronous and asynchronous transmission have their benefits and limitations. One can also argue that the result points out an inherent shortcoming of the must testing. Asynchronous synchronous bus everything synchronized to bus clock, every transaction takes one clock cycle all master outputs valid on rising edge of clk, stay valid through falling edge of clk. It operates in either synchronous or asynchronous mode. In information technology, the term has several different usages.
In asynchronous the transmission of data is generally without the use of an external clock signal, where data can be transmitted intermittently rather than in a steady stream. An example of synchronous transmission would be the transfer of a large text file. Asynchronous synchronous bus everything synchronized to bus clock, every transaction. An1044 gives an overview of architecture, features, and expansion logic of the asynchronous fifo cy7c421, and discusses the common fifo problems and their solutions. It offers realtime communication between linked devices. For small files we can use synchronous mechanism and for large files or files that are downloaded from servers whose response times cannot be predicted we can use asynchronous mechanism. First, let us use an analogy to understand synchronous and asynchronous. In an asynchronous system, the use of a synchronous bus would subvert many of the benefits offered by asynchronous logic such as. Between sender and receiver the synchronization is compulsory. The dc bus led is not an indicator of the absence of dc bus voltage that can exceed 800 vdc. A synchronous bus operates with a central clock signal. Synchronous and asynchronous data transfer documents and e.
Pdf high performance asynchronous onchip bus with multiple. In general, synchronous pronounced sihnkronuhs, from greek syn, meaning with, and chronos, meaning time is an adjective describing objects or events that are coordinated in time. What is the difference between synchronous and asynchronous transports, dialog or batch process is blocked until import has ended in synchronous transport. Whats the difference between asynchronous and synchronous. To make this possible, additional synchronization bits are added to the. Synchronous and asynchronous data transfer are two methods of sending data over a phone line.
How to do synchronous and asynchronous web downloads. However, the architecture of the biztalk messaging engine enables exposing a synchronous message exchange pattern on top of these asynchronous exchanges. Universal synchronous asynchronous receiver transceiver usart for sam4l asf programmers manual universal synchronous asynchronous receiver transceiver usart for sam4l the universal synchronous asynchronous receiver transceiver usart provides a full duplex synchronous or asynchronous serial link. Synchronous and asynchronous are two big words that seem intimidating but are quite simple. A bus is a shared communication link between the different. An introduction and walkthrough of the asynchronous bus protocol. Asynchronous vs synchronous execution, what does it really. This is a little bit more complicated than synchronous downloads. A certain event would always follow another and they cant be interchanged. It is worth noting that asynchronous owcs by their nature typically take advantage only of asynchronous media while synchro nous owcs may take advantage of both asynchronous and synchronous media.
Separation of synchronous and asynchronous communication via testing 5 the fact that our result holds for a general class of encodings points out, to our opinion, an inherent shortcoming of asynchronous communication with respect to synchronous communication. The advantage of synchronous transmission is speed. Sep 06, 2014 where each unit of data begins and where it ends. In this article, we will explore the differences between them. Synchronous simply means that all events are occurring in a certain time order that can be predicted. In synchronous data transmission, data is sent via a bitstream, which sends a group of characters in a single stream in order to do this, modems gather groups of characters into a buffer, where they are prepared to be sent as such a stream.
If its on a separate machine it is on a separate thread, whether synchronous or asynchronous. A synchronous operation blocks a process till the operation completes. Both are flexible options, designed to help all kinds. Pdf in this paper, we propose a high performance asynchronous onchip bus with. In fact, a given synchronous machine may be used, at least theoretically, as an alternator, when driven.
Although asynchronous workflow processes might process faster, synchronous processing is sometimes preferred. For the transmission of a large block of data at relatively higher bit rates, synchronous transmission is used. In synchronous transmission, data is sent in form of blocks or frames. Difference between synchronous and asynchronous transports. The caller could discover completion by some other mechanism discussed later. One of the primary difference is that synchronous transmission is clock pulse driven whereas, asynchronous transmission is event driven.
What is the difference between a synchronous and an asynchronous. Synchronous and asynchronous bus faults infocenter arm. Practically all parallel communications protocols use synchronous transmission. Asynchronous data transfer in a computer system, cpu and an io interface are designed independently of each other. See faults handling considerations for more information. Separation of synchronous and asynchronous communication via. The synchronous communication mode is compatible with the serial peripheral interface bus spi standard. The send, receive, and reply operations may be synchronous or asynchronous. Latest posts by ben joan see all difference between sony cybershot s series and w series december 22, 2012.
Asynchronous systemonchip interconnect apt advanced. Advantages and disadvantages advantages disadvantages asynchronous transmission simple, doesnt require synchronization of both communication sides cheap, timing is not as critical as for synchronous transmission, therefore hardware can be made cheaper setup is very fast, so well suited for. Synchronous and asynchronous web services synchronous and asynchronous web services. Comparison of synchronous and asynchronous signalling wikipedia. A bus is called synchronous if the steps of the bus protocol is guided by a clock signal the clock signal that guides the bus protocol is called the bus clock. In synchronous mode, the sending and receiving devices are synchronized with a common clock signal. Transmitters and receivers are not synchronized by clock. With over three decades of sram experience, idt offers synchronous sram, asynchronous sram, as well as zbt, idts zero bus turnaround product. Synchronous and asynchronous electricmotors the electric motor is an electromechanical continuous energy conversion equipment that converts electrical energy into electrical energy mechanical energy. Transmitter and receivers are synchronized of clock. Just the same as a campus based course, you do not need to be present for all synchronous activity for it to be meaningful. In asynchronous mode, no separate clock signal is transmitted with the data on the bus. Jul 22, 2017 an introduction and walkthrough of the asynchronous bus protocol.
Synchronous data transfer in computer organization. Understanding synchronous and asynchronous processing. We would not deny the benefits of a class discussion in realtime. An asynchronous bus allows the devices to transfer at any speed by allowing each device to signal the end of a unit of transfer, typically by flipping the state on one of the wires. Synchronous versus asynchronous modeling of gene regulatory. Bus topics you should be familiar by now with the basic operation of the mpc823 bus. In general, asynchronous pronounced aysihnkronuhs, from greek asyn, meaning not with, and chronos, meaning time is an adjective describing objects or events that are not coordinated in time. Asynchronous processing enables various workflow processes to run at the same time. What is the difference between synchronous and asynchronous transports answer guest asynchronus. Is online synchronous activity better than asynchronous. I vaguely remember someone from ms saying that asynchronous methods use high performance techniques like io completion ports internally. Synchronous and asynchronous ad conversion article in ieee transactions on very large scale integration vlsi systems 82.
What is the difference between a synchronous and an. Text based discussions in an online teacher education course cynthia clark and neal strudler and karen grove university of nevada, las vegas abstract the purpose of this study was to investigate whether. Synchronous transmission is systematic and necessitates lower overhead figures compared to asynchronous transmission. It is also referred to as synchronousonasynchronous synconasync because the underlying biztalk server architecture is asynchronous for scalability reasons. Synchronous vs asynchronous learning online schools. By starting a jd edwards enterpriseone workflow process asynchronously, you are simply running the workflow in the background of the calling application. But then, as you might expect when you are downloading several large files, then this is the more efficient method. Javascript itself is synchronous and singlethreaded language. A connected device indicates its readiness for a transfer by activating a request signal. Difference between a synchronous and asynchronous bus.
This clock signal is generated by the bus master, and. In synchronous transmission, there is no gap present between data. Variable speed drives for synchronous and asynchronous. The picture below shows a single data file with fifteen sectors denoted ao. They are not as power limited as dc generators and voltagelevel shifting is less expensive using ac via transformers rather than dc power electronics. For example, in a computer, address information is transmitted synchronouslythe address bits over the address bus, and the read or write strobes of the control bus. The target system may or may not receive it is like post card there wont be any acknowledge for this. Measure the voltage on the dc bus between the dc bus terminals using a properly rated voltmeter to verify that the voltage is bus capacitors do not discharge properly, c ontact your local schneider electric representative. A bus is called asynchronous if the steps of the bus protocol is not guided by a clock signal recall that the purpose of a bus protocol is to enable two brainless devices to communicate with one another by spelling out every step of the process. Satellitebased synchronous tutorial and satellitebased asynchronous videocassettes. Variable speed drives for synchronous and asynchronous motors. Synchronous and asynchronous ad conversion request pdf.
In this manuscript, we provide algorithms based on reduced ordered binary decision diagrams robdds for boolean modeling of gene regulatory networks. Traditionally, a synchronous bus operates at one or more specific clock speeds, and all devices connected to the bus have to transfer data at the currently negotiated speed. Asynchronous and synchronous transmission timing problems require a mechanism to synchronize the transmitter and receiver two solutions asynchronous synchronous transmission errors. When internal timing in each unit is independent from the other and when registers in interface and. Oracle ebusiness suite integrated soa gateway supports both synchronous and asynchronous service processing and execution for soapbased services. Comparison of synchronous and asynchronous signalling. Whats the difference between asynchronous and synchronous motors. Asynchronous transmission is used for sending a small amount of data while synchronous transmission is used for sending bulk amounts of data. Data bits are transmitted with synchronization of clock. Synchronous asynchronous serial receiver and transmitter usart is a very flexible serial communication module. Bus standards, pci bus, isa bus, bus protocols, serial buses, usb, ieee 94 contents 1. Synchronous and asynchronous electromechanicalsystems for energy conversion between electrical and mechanical forms, electromechanical devices are developed, which can be divided into three categories. Measure the voltage on the dc bus between the dc bus terminals using a properly rated voltmeter to verify that the voltage is motors. Because clock skew, synchronous busses cannot be long.
989 1092 1492 60 248 240 1223 111 24 1384 523 1457 404 655 772 436 1136 1158 550 119 269 703 1170 944 432 237 1338 734 153 39 80 553